While Chile has its own local rules that may vary, certain requirements are standard. Use this checklist to ensure a smooth rental experience.
Valid Driver’s License and IDP: Your standard driver’s license from your country is the first step. For international travel, an International Driving Permit (IDP) is strongly recommended and often required—especially if your license isn’t in Latin script.
Minimum Age Requirements: Most rental companies require drivers to be at least 21, and many set the minimum at 25. Drivers under 25 should expect a Young Driver Fee. Some locations may also have an upper age limit (e.g., 75+).
Credit Card for Security Deposit: A valid credit card in the main driver’s name is the global standard. It’s used to hold a security deposit for potential charges such as tolls, fuel, or damage. Debit cards are rarely accepted for the deposit.
